DEC ANNOUNCES ADDITIONAL PUBLIC COMMENT OPPORTUNITY FOR ESSEX CHAIN LAKES COMPLEX

Public Hearing Scheduled for July 22 in Albany

A third public hearing regarding the Essex Chain Lakes Management Complex Draft Management Plan and Draft Environmental Impact Statement (draft Plan/DEIS) will be held on July 22 in Albany, New York State Department of Environmental Conservation (DEC) Commissioner Joe Martens announced today.

DEC will hold the additional public hearing on Wednesday, July 22, at 1:00 p.m. in room 129A of headquarters, 625 Broadway in Albany.  The meeting facility is wheelchair accessible. Please provide any requests for specific accommodation to 518-473-9518 at least one week in advance.

The draft Plan/DEIS is available on the DEC website for viewing and downloading. Copies of the draft Plan/DEIS are also on CD at the following locations: DEC's headquarters in Albany, NY (5th floor); DEC Region 5 Headquarters in Ray Brook, NY; DEC Region 5 Office in Warrensburg, NY; and town hall offices in Indian Lake, Minerva, and Newcomb.

Written public comments will be accepted until July 27, 2015, and may be sent to Corrie O’Dea, Senior Forester, NYSDEC Lands & Forests, 232 Golf Course Road, Warrensburg, NY 12885 or e-mailed to R5.UMP@dec.ny.gov.
